  <description>In this episode of The Valley Current®, host Jack Russo and Joe Cucchiara dive into what the future holds as artificial intelligence transforms Silicon Valley’s economy, careers, and culture. Jack and Joe explore how autonomous systems, shifting business models, and rapid technological change are challenging traditional paths like college and conventional employment, while giving rise to micro-businesses and new entrepreneurial opportunities. Joe and Jack argue that tomorrow’s innovators won’t rely on established structures but will thrive on adaptability, creative problem-solving, and early experimentation. With uncertainties ahead, they highlight how bold thinking and fresh perspectives, especially from younger founders, could shape a more dynamic, unpredictable innovation landscape.
